Kaseya unveiled the next evolution of Kaseya Intelligence at Connect Europe 2026, introducing an open, agentic AI platform designed to bring advanced insights and automation directly into the tools IT teams use every day, including Claude and Microsoft Copilot. Kaseya recently announced the acquisition of INKY, a pioneer in modern, generative-AI-based email security for managed service providers (MSPs) and small to midsize businesses (SMBs). “Kaseya is committed to being the indispensable partner that helps MSPs lead in this next chapter of IT and security,” said Rania Succar, CEO of Kaseya. “No one else has our scale, data advantage, and end-to-end platform to deliver enterprise-grade protection to small and midsize businesses. With INKY joining the Kaseya family, its powerful AI-driven email security becomes even more effective — informed by our platform’s data, integrated across our ecosystem, and available through Kaseya 365 User. Together, we’ll deliver the most connected and proactive security experience in the industry.”

Kaseya is pushing ahead with its expansion in German-speaking countries. With Michael Hon-Mong as the new head of the DACH region and plans for an office in Munich, the IT management specialist aims to strengthen its market position in Germany, Austria, and Switzerland.
